Synopsis

Hullabaloo in the Guava Orchard is a novel by Kiran Desai published in 1998. It is her first book, and jointly won the Betty Trask Award in 1998. It is set in the Indian village of Shahkot and follows the exploits of a young man trying to avoid the responsibilities of adult life.
